Building tomorrow’s leaders: Harsh Vardhan Shringla announces UPSC coaching initiative in Darjeeling

Former Foreign Secretary Harsh Vardhan Shringla made a notable proclamation on Saturday at Southfield College, Darjeeling, expressing his commitment to nurturing local talent for success in the Union Public Service Commission (UPSC) examinations.

Shringla’s return to the public eye sparked discussions following recent political developments where he narrowly missed securing the BJP Darjeeling Lok Sabha ticket. Despite maintaining silence on his political aspirations, Shringla emphasised the importance of empowering the region’s youth and leveraging his experience for their benefit.

Addressing the interconnected nature of global affairs, Shringla highlighted India’s evolving image on the world stage. Encouraging students to refine their skills, he shared strategies for cracking the UPSC examinations, a gateway to top administrative positions in India.

In a proactive move, Shringla announced a partnership between the Darjeeling Welfare Society, a nonprofit organisation under his leadership, and Southfield College to establish UPSC coaching centres in Darjeeling. “The Darjeeling Welfare Society and Southfield College will soon be signing a MoU for establishing a coaching centre,” stated Shringla, who previously served as India’s foreign secretary and held key diplomatic positions.

Shringla’s supporters are enthusiastic about his potential entry into Parliament, with speculation suggesting a Rajya Sabha nomination. Despite his prior disinterest in politics, Shringla’s name had been strongly advocated by a section within the BJP for the Darjeeling candidature.

In addition to his diplomatic achievements, Shringla enjoys a rare honour in Bangladesh, with a road in Barisal district named after him as a symbol of Bangladesh-India friendship. The “Shree Harsh Vardhan Shringla Road” was inaugurated in 2023, recognizing his contributions during his tenure as the Indian High Commissioner to Bangladesh.

With Shringla’s announcement, hopes rise in Darjeeling for educational empowerment and community development, marking a significant step towards nurturing leadership and excellence in the region.
